dbus: denial of service via file descriptor leak
An uncontrolled resource consumption vulnerability was discovered in D-Bus. The DBusServer leaks file descriptors when a message exceeds the per-message file descriptor limit. This flaw allows a local attacker with access to the D-Bus system bus or another system service's private AFUNIX socket, ...
kernel: Rogue cross-process SSBD shutdown. Linux scheduler logical bug allows an attacker to turn off the SSBD protection.
A logic bug flaw was found in the Linux kernel’s implementation of SSBD. A bug in the logic handling allows an attacker with a local account to disable SSBD protection during a context switch when additional speculative execution mitigations are in place. This issue was introduced when the per...

Largest Ever Recorded Packet Per Second-Based DDoS Attack Mitigated by Akamai
On June 21, 2020, Akamai mitigated the largest packet per second PPS distributed denial-of-service DDoS attack ever recorded on the Akamai platform. The attack generated 809 million packets per second Mpps, targeting a large European bank...
